
Progressive Web Apps: Die smarte Alternative zur nativen App
PWAs kombinieren das Beste aus Web und nativer App. Wann lohnt sich eine PWA und wann brauchen Sie doch eine native App?
Progressive Web Apps: Alles, was Sie wissen müssen
„Wir brauchen eine App." — Dieser Satz kostet Unternehmen oft Zehntausende Euro, die nicht nötig wären. Denn in vielen Fällen ist eine Progressive Web App (PWA) die intelligentere Lösung.
Was ist eine Progressive Web App?
Eine PWA ist eine Website, die sich wie eine native App anfühlt und verhält. Technisch ist sie eine reguläre Webseite — aber mit zusätzlichen Fähigkeiten:
- Installierbar: Auf dem Homescreen speicherbar, eigenes App-Icon
- Offline-fähig: Inhalte auch ohne Internetverbindung verfügbar
- Push-Benachrichtigungen: Wie native Apps
- Fast: Gecachte Ressourcen laden sofort
- Responsive: Funktioniert auf allen Geräten
Die Technologie dahinter
Service Worker
Ein Service Worker ist ein JavaScript-Skript, das im Hintergrund läuft — unabhängig von der Webseite. Er ermöglicht Offline-Caching, Push-Notifications und Background Sync.
Web App Manifest
Eine JSON-Datei definiert Name, Icons, Farben und Startverhalten der App. Sie ermöglicht den „Add to Homescreen"-Dialog.
HTTPS
PWAs erfordern HTTPS — aus Sicherheitsgründen und weil Service Worker nur in sicheren Kontexten laufen.
PWA vs. Native App: Ein ehrlicher Vergleich
| Kriterium | PWA | Native App |
|---|---|---|
| Entwicklungskosten | € | €€€ |
| Time-to-Market | Wochen | Monate |
| App Store notwendig | Nein | Ja |
| Performance | Sehr gut | Exzellent |
| Gerätezugriff (Kamera, GPS) | Eingeschränkt | Vollständig |
| Auffindbarkeit | SEO | App Store |
| Updates | Sofort | Store-Genehmigung |
Wann ist eine PWA die richtige Wahl?
PWA empfohlen wenn:
- Sie eine Web-Präsenz haben und eine App-ähnliche Experience wollen
- Offline-Fähigkeit und Geschwindigkeit wichtiger sind als Hardware-Features
- Sie schnell deployen wollen ohne App-Store-Prozesse
- Budget und Time-to-Market entscheidend sind
Native App notwendig wenn:
- Sie intensiven Bluetooth-, NFC- oder Hardwarezugriff brauchen
- Sie im App Store präsent sein müssen (Discovery)
- Hochperformante Grafik oder Augmented Reality im Fokus steht
- Ihre Zielgruppe primär App-Store-affin ist
Bekannte PWAs in der Praxis
Sie nutzen täglich PWAs, ohne es zu wissen:
- Twitter/X nutzt eine PWA für das mobile Web
- Uber hat eine PWA für Märkte mit schwacher Internetverbindung
- Pinterest steigerte die Engagement-Rate um 60% nach PWA-Launch
- Starbucks bietet Offline-Bestellung via PWA
Technische Implementierung mit Next.js
Next.js macht PWA-Integration einfach. Mit `next-pwa` oder manueller Service-Worker-Konfiguration wird aus jeder Next.js-Anwendung eine installierbare PWA in wenigen Stunden.
Bei Codemental bauen wir PWAs standardmäßig mit Next.js — inklusive Offline-Support, Push-Notifications und App-Manifest. Der Mehraufwand gegenüber einer regulären Website ist gering, der Mehrwert für Nutzer enorm.


